Module: Alchemy::Permissions::MemberUser
- Includes:
- GuestUser
- Included in:
- Alchemy::Permissions, AuthorUser
- Defined in:
- lib/alchemy/permissions.rb
Overview
Member rules
Includes guest users rules
Instance Method Summary collapse
Methods included from GuestUser
Instance Method Details
#alchemy_member_rules ⇒ Object
61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 |
# File 'lib/alchemy/permissions.rb', line 61 def alchemy_member_rules alchemy_guest_user_rules # Resources can [:show, :download], Alchemy::Attachment can :read, Alchemy::Content, Alchemy::Content.available do |c| c.public? end can :read, Alchemy::Element, Alchemy::Element.published do |e| e.public? end can :read, Alchemy::Page, Alchemy::Page.published do |p| p.public? end end |